Web14 de abr. de 2024 · Burmese pythons are now one of the most concerning invasive species in Florida. Their presence is disrupting the local ecosystem and they are competing with native species for food. They eat mammals, birds and other reptiles – as a result several native species are experiencing a severe decline in their numbers. WebNews Release Date: February 20, 2008 Burmese pythons -- an invasive species in south Florida -- could find comfortable climatic conditions in roughly a third of the United States according to new "climate maps" … Web2006-2007: 418 pythons seen or killed in the Everglades. 2009: 5,000 – 180,000 estimated by South Florida Water Management District. It’s difficult to know exact population numbers over the last decade as these animals are difficult to spot. The above numbers are based on sightings and killings of pythons.
